Mrs. Hatton was a waitress at Cracker Barrel. She was a member of Dublin Baptist Church and an avid supporter of Relay for Life.
She was preceded in death by her parents, Mary and L.B. Mann, Sr.; stepson, Timothy Hatton; three brothers; and one sister.
She is survived by her husband, Terry L. Hatton of Hattiesburg; two daughters, Diahanna L. Farrior of Kiln and Tiffany L. Finch of Hattiesburg; two stepdaughters, Tabitha Lee Ayler of Indiana and Carrie A. Gray of Kentucky; two brothers, L. B. Mann, Jr. of Hattiesburg and Curtis H. Mann of McComb; five sisters, Frances McPhail, Hazel McPhail and Helen Yawn, all of Carson, Faye Glass of Texas and Mary Blanchard of Louisiana; ten grandchildren; and two great-grandchildren.
Visitation will be Thursday from 5-9 p.m. at Moore Funeral Home in Hattiesburg."
